Oracle10g Concepts:数据库详解与应用

需积分: 13 10 下载量 106 浏览量 更新于2025-01-03 收藏 1.35MB PDF 举报
"Oracle介绍使用电子书,涵盖了Oracle数据库的基础知识和主要特性,包括数据库架构、数据存储、事务管理、模式对象、依赖性以及数据字典等核心概念。" Oracle数据库是全球广泛应用的企业级关系型数据库管理系统,尤其在重用数据库方面表现出色。本电子书详尽地阐述了Oracle的相关知识,对于学习和理解Oracle数据库有极大的帮助。 第一章介绍了Oracle数据库的基本架构,包括网格架构、应用架构、物理和逻辑数据库结构,以及模式、通用模式对象、数据字典、实例和访问数据库的方法。此外,还概述了Oracle的主要特性。 第二章深入讲解了数据存储的基础,如数据块、扩展和段的概念。数据块是Oracle数据库最小的I/O单位,扩展由多个数据块组成,而段则由一个或多个扩展构成,这些是理解Oracle存储管理的关键。 第三章聚焦于表空间、数据文件和控制文件,这些都是Oracle中组织和存储数据的重要元素。表空间是逻辑存储单元,数据文件是物理存储单元,而控制文件则记录数据库的状态和配置信息。 第四章讨论了事务管理,包括事务的基本概念和管理方式,以及自治事务的使用,这些都是确保数据一致性与可靠性的关键机制。 第五章详细阐述了模式对象,如表、视图、物化视图、维、序列、同义词、索引、IOT(Index-Organized Table)和集群,这些都是数据库中的基本构建块,用于数据组织和查询优化。 第六章解释了模式对象间的依赖性,包括依赖类型、对象名称分析和依赖管理,这对于理解和维护复杂的数据库结构至关重要。 第七章涉及数据字典,它是Oracle提供的一套内部表,用于存储数据库的元数据,帮助用户获取关于数据库的信息,并提供了动态性能表和元数据的查询方法。 第八章介绍了Oracle的内存架构,包括SGA(System Global Area)和PGA(Program Global Area),这是Oracle性能优化的重要组成部分。 这份电子书全面覆盖了Oracle数据库的核心概念和技术,对于初学者和有经验的DBA来说,都是一个宝贵的参考资料。通过深入学习,读者将能够更好地理解和操作Oracle数据库系统。